Eddie Orlich Jr., age 15, of Frankfort, passed away suddenly on Sunday, December 23, 2012.
He is survived by his loving family parents Kimberly (Sean) Lello- Sus and brother Jonathon Orlich; grandparents Chris Lello, Patricia and Brian Murphy, Karen and Jerry Sus and great grandparents Maryanne and Rod Riley; aunts Laura (Brian) Romanowski and Sara Lello; Uncle Christopher Lello and many cousins, great aunts and uncles.
He was a student at Elim Christian in Palos Heights.
Visitation will be on Thursday, December 27, 2012 at Kurtz Memorial Chapel 65 Old Frankfort Way, Frankfort from 2 until 9pm. Funeral mass on Friday, December 28, 2012 at St. Anthony Catholic Church 10:00am Mass. Entombment at Good Shepherd Cemetery in Orland Park.
In lieu of flowers memorial donations to Elim Christian 13020 S. Central Ave. Palos Heights IL 60463.
